Lisa Faulkner is an English actress, TV personality and telly chef who won the 2010 edition of the Celebrity Masterchef. Born and raised in south west London, she was educated in Kingston. Lisa is best known for her role in Holby City, in which she played Victoria Merrick in 43 episodes (1999-2001). She has also appeared in several television series, including gritty drama Murder in Suburbia, New Street Law and Brookside. After winning Celebrity Masterchef in 2010, Lisa turned her focus to TV hosting duties, specifically cooking shows such as What’s Cooking? on Channel 4. She was married to Eastenders actor Chris Coghill (m. 2005–2011), with whom she adopted a fifteen-month-old girl, Billie.

Kimberly Lynn Bacon, better known by her World Championship Wrestling ring name Kimberly Page, is an American former professional wrestling personality who was the leader of The Nitro Girls and the valet for her then-husband wrestler Diamond Dallas Page. She appeared in Playboy newsstand pictorials from 1994 to 1999, and has been featured in Iron Man magazine for her fitness workouts. Kimberly was born in Chicago, Illinois, but grew up in Fort Myers, Florida. She married former pro wrestler Diamond Dallas Page in 1991. They amicably separated in July 2004, then divorced in 2005.

Born Helena Christina Mattsson on March 30, 1984 in Stockholm, Sweden, Helena Mattsson is a Swedish actress. Her notable film credits include ‘Guns, Girls and Gambling’ with Gary Oldman, ‘Seven Psychopaths’ with Colin Farrell, and ‘Iron Man 2’ with Robert Downey Jr. Helena was discovered by one of the biggest modeling agency of Sweden when she was in her early teens. After graduating from her Performing Arts High School in Stockholm, Helena moved to London to continue to study acting.

Allie Grant is an American film and television actress, born February 14, 1994, in Tupelo, Mississippi, to Bob and Angie Grant. She had the desire of becoming an actress from very early on. She is best known for her role as Isabelle Hodes on the Showtime series Weeds and as Lisa Shay in the ABC sitcom Suburgatory from 2011 to 2014. She has also appeared in the shows That’s So Raven, Private Practice and The Suite Life of Zack & Cody. She portrayed Elizabeth Perkins’ daughter on the show for five seasons. She has a sister, Brittany Grant.

Gabriella Wilde is an English model and actress, born April 8, 1989, in Basingstoke, Hampshire, England, to the aristocratic Gough-Calthorpe family. She rose to fame as a model and appeared in the films The Three Musketeers, Carrie and Endless Love. Her father, businessman John Austen Anstruther-Gough-Calthorpe, is a former chairman of the Watermark Group, and her mother, Vanessa Mary Teresa (Hubbard), is a former model who sat for David Bailey and John Swannell. She has English, as well as some Scottish and Irish ancestry. Wilde has a younger sister, Octavia, as well as five half-siblings: Isabella, Olivia, Arabella, Georgiana, and Jacobi. She has been married to musician Alan Pownall since September 13, 2014. They have two children.

Born on June 19, 1978 in Buenos Aires, Argentina, Mía Maestro is an Argentine actress and singer-songwriter. She is best known for her portrayal of Nadia Santos in the television drama Alias, and as Christina Kahlo in Frida. She played Carmen in The Twilight Saga. She made her film debut in Carlos Saura’s Tango (1998), which received Golden Globe and Academy Award nominations for Best Foreign Film.

Manny Pacquiao is a Filipino professional boxer and politician, born December 17, 1978, in Bukidnon, Mindanao, Philippines, to Rosalio and Dionesia Dapidran-Pacquiao. Pacquiao is the first and the only eight-division boxing champion in the world, and is considered one of the world’s greatest boxers. He has won ten world titles in total and is also the first boxer who won lineal championships in four separate categories. He received the BWAA Fighter of the Year award in 2006, 2008 and 2009. In addition to boxing, he is also an actor, singer, a tv host, movie producer, businessman, a political candidate, and a founder of his own political party People’s Champ Movement, currently serving as a Senator of the Philippines. He married Maria Geraldine “Jinkee” Jamora in 2000, and they have five children: Mary Divine Grace, Emmanuel, Israel, Queen Elizabeth, and Michael.

Wynonna Ellen Judd is an American country music singer who first rose to fame in the 1980s alongside her mother, Naomi, in the country music duo The Judds. Her first solo album, ‘Wynonna’, sold over 5 million copies, a first in the industry. She is the younger sister of actress Ashley Judd. She has a son, Elijah and a daughter, Grace.

Rachael Taylor is an Australian actress and model, born July 11, 1984, in Launceston, Tasmania, Australia, to Christine and Nigel Taylor. She is best known for her role as Maggie Madsen in Transformers (2007). She is also known for her appearances in TV series headLand as Sasha Forbes from 2005 to 2006, 666 Park Avenue as Jane Van Veen from 2012 to 2013. Her other credits include 2005’s Man-Thing, 2006’s See No Evil, 2008’s Bottle Shock, 2009’s Cedar Boys, 2008’s Shutter, 2011’s Red Dog, and 2012’s Any Questions for Ben?.

Liya Kebede is an Ethiopian-born supermodel, designer and maternal health advocate who has appeared on the cover of U.S. Vogue three times. She has worked with numerous fashion designers such as YSL, Roberto Cavalli, Louis Vuitton, L’Oreal, etc. She became the world’s 11th highest-paid top model as per Forbes in 2007. She founded the Liya Kebede Foundation (LKF) in 2005, whose mission is to reduce maternal, newborn and child mortality in Ethiopia and around the world. Liya was born and raised in Addis Ababa, Ethiopia. She was discovered at her school by a film director and introduced to a French modeling agent. She married Kassy Kebede in 2000, and the couple had one son and one daughter, before getting separated in 2013. They have publicly split in 2015.
